Buy Indian Email Database
The value of purchasing an Indian email database depends on several factors, including your business goals, ethical considerations, and compliance with legal regulations. While buying an Indian email database might seem like a quick way to gain access to potential customers, it comes with risks and challenges. Here’s a detailed analysis to help you decide whether it’s worth purchasing:
Advantages of Buying an Indian Email Database :
- Targeted Reach:
- If the database is segmented by industry, location, or demographics, it can help businesses focus on specific markets in India.
- Quick Lead Generation:
- Purchasing a database eliminates the time and effort required to organically build a mailing list, allowing businesses to launch campaigns faster.
- Market Expansion:
- A ready-made database can help businesses entering the Indian market connect with potential customers more quickly.
- Cost-Effective for Certain Campaigns:
- For one-time events like webinars or product launches, a purchased database might provide a broader initial audience.
When Buying an Indian Email Database Might Be Worth It
If you choose to purchase an email database, consider these conditions to make it worthwhile:
- Reputable Vendor:
- Work with established vendors that provide high-quality, verified, and opt-in email lists.
- Avoid cheap or dubious providers who sell unverified or illegally obtained data.
- Industry-Specific Lists:
- Purchase lists that are segmented based on your industry or target audience, ensuring better relevance and engagement.
- Short-Term Campaigns:
- Use purchased databases for one-time promotional efforts, like event invitations or product launches, rather than long-term marketing strategies.
- Compliance Checks:
- Ensure that the database adheres to all applicable data protection laws and includes consent for third-party communication.
- Validate the Data:
- Use email verification tools to clean the list, removing invalid or duplicate email addresses before sending any campaigns.
Issues of Buy Indian Email Database :
- Low Engagement Rates:
- Recipients of purchased email lists are often unfamiliar with your brand, leading to low open and click-through rates.
- Unsolicited emails can result in higher unsubscribe rates and damage your email sender reputation.
- Data Quality Concerns:
- Purchased databases may contain outdated, incorrect, or irrelevant information, leading to high bounce rates and reduced campaign effectiveness.
- Brand Reputation Risks:
- Sending unsolicited emails can damage your brand’s reputation, especially if recipients perceive your communication as spam.
- It could lead to negative word-of-mouth and diminished trust in your business.
- Risk of Blacklisting:
- Sending emails to unverified addresses increases the likelihood of being flagged as spam, potentially blacklisting your domain.
Best Practices If You Choose to Purchase
- Start with a Warm-Up Campaign:
- Send an introductory email explaining who you are and the value you offer, rather than pushing sales immediately.
- Segment the List:
- Divide the database into smaller groups based on potential interests, locations, or industries for personalized messaging.
- Provide an Opt-Out Option:
- Include a clear unsubscribe link in every email to comply with email marketing regulations and build trust.
- Track Metrics:
- Monitor engagement rates, bounce rates, and spam complaints to assess the effectiveness of the campaign.
- Limit Frequency:
- Avoid overwhelming recipients with too many emails, as this can lead to higher unsubscribe rates.
Alternatives to Buying an Indian Email Database
- Build an Organic List:
- Use lead magnets like free trials, e-books, or webinars to attract Indian customers and collect their email addresses.
- Leverage Social Media:
- Promote sign-ups through social media platforms popular in India, such as LinkedIn, Instagram, and WhatsApp.
- Collaborate with Industry Partners:
- Partner with Indian companies or organizations to co-host events or campaigns, sharing access to engaged audiences.
- Localize Content:
- Create culturally relevant content to resonate with Indian audiences and encourage voluntary sign-ups.
- Use Paid Ads:
- Run targeted ad campaigns on Google and social media to drive traffic to your website and capture email leads.
Conclusion
While buying an Indian email database may seem like a convenient solution for quick outreach, it comes with significant risks related to compliance, engagement, and brand reputation. Unless the database is ethically sourced, well-segmented, and compliant with regulations, it’s often not worth the investment. For sustainable growth, building an organic, consent-based email list tailored to your audience in India is a far more effective and reliable strategy.
